This series of Canswer Hives presents all the things our community never want to hear. This month is all about toxic positivity.

Whoever coined the term “positive vibes only” clearly didn’t have breast cancer in mind. Of course, looking on the bright side of crappy situations can be a good trait but there comes a point when it can also do more harm than good. Enter toxic positivity. When people are diagnosed with cancer, not making space for any negativity whatsoever can make them feel alone in their pain. For example, when we see a loved one hurting, feeling the pressure to be positive ALL the time can feel like a Band-aid fix in the moment. But, instead of telling your friend to “just be positive” or “you’re so strong” when they really don’t feel that strong, ask them how they are doing and really listen to the answer.
